Output e3d8436ea89ab15f44a5ff7c779a4078a06e01b41b57cdd6bb849a3694de24a8:1

value
127266184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4a56858ed4f997afba3c7b03c420cf2b7c87794 OP_EQUAL
address
3KcnWs6WzcWzyYSDBA1eey5tdNRhUYTnJh
transaction
e3d8436ea89ab15f44a5ff7c779a4078a06e01b41b57cdd6bb849a3694de24a8
confirmations
376421
spent
true